The main goal of the graduate Division of Global Affairs (DGA) is to provide intellectual and practical training in core areas, particularly in the fields of security, ethics, global business, global policy, development and the environment. The program offers its ethnically and internationally diverse student population an interdisciplinary and multicultural perspective on global issues.

The Division of Global Affairs also offers dual degrees with the Rutgers Business School, the Rutgers School of Law and the Edward J. Bloustein School of Planning and Public Policy. Students from the Division of Global Affairs can also benefit from the institutional partnerships that Rutgers University has established with universities around world.

The development and acquisition of foreign language skills is an integral part of the programs offered by the Rutgers Division of Global Affairs. Students are encouraged as well to undertake internships in relevant organizations to foster their ability to apply academic knowledge to practical endeavors and acquire professional experience.

Requirements

* GRE General.
* Your personal statement should describe why you chose DGA; what you would hope to accomplish while at DGA and upon graduation; any specific faculty member who brought you to our program and why; any specific issue you want us to know regarding your application and include a short bio of yourself.

PhD Students: What will your area of interest be within our program? Is there a particular faculty member that you have chosen to work with while obtaining your PhD? * What do you plan to do with your MS or PhD once received from Global Affairs?
